The profile was produced by the bit of python below. It looks like the
biggest user is _unpickle in mdcache.py, which just calls python's
built-in deserialization that's implemented in C (cPickle), which is
about as close as it gets to pure caching, I think.
I notice that the following two lines are taking up a fair chunk of
time:
1 1.680 1.680 3.680 3.680 packageSack.py:168
(buildIndexes)
83615 1.680 0.000 1.680 0.000 packageSack.py:136
(_addToDictAsList)
and it looks like they're (only?) used in dependency solving; could we
leave that work out of commands like list and search?
Certainly, depsolving is a lot faster than it used to be, and I think
the indexing is great if it speeds that up; I just wish I didn't have to
wait for it when I don't need to depsolve.
